Thats a hard question to answer. It can be from 6 months/less than 10k and I have seen some go up to 100k. It all depends on the driver. The hydrolics normally go out before the clutch, which in turn causes premature clutch slippage and good by clutch. I had 56k on my T/A when I started having slippage on the stock clutch. Replaced the clutch with SPEC S1 and lasted me less than 15k before I realized my hydrolics were bad. 3 clutches later and 4 tranny drops and Im loving my LS7 set up.
